Brigadier Mayor César Raúl Ojeda Airport
Aerodrome
Brigadier Mayor César Raúl Ojeda Airport is an airport in San Luis Province, Argentina serving the city of San Luis. It is operated by Aeropuertos Argentina 2000. From March to May 2007, the airport was closed for repaving of its runway.

La Punta
Photo: Miguel, CC BY-SA 2.0.
La Punta is the first Argentine city founded in the 21st century. It was founded in March 2003 by the government of the province of San Luis.
